Sudan’s second month of protests

The World

 First the anger was over the economy, now it’s about President Omar al-Bashir and his 30-year rule. The deadly protests continue. Hana Baba is with KALW public radio and was just in Khartoum. Host Marco Werman speaks with Baba about what she saw there.
